Description

Active Ingredient: 2,4-D

625g/L 2,4-D present as the dimethylamine and diethanolamine salts.

For the control of broadleaf weeds in fallow before direct drilling or sowing of cereals and pastures; and in cereal crops, pastures sugarcane, peanuts, and non-agricultural areas.

G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S

Before opening, carefully read Directions for Use, Precautionary Statements, Safety Directions and First Aid Instructions.

APPLICATION INFORMATION BOOM SPRAYING - Use 30-120 L/ha of water.

AERIAL SPRAYING - Use 10-90 L/ha of water.

EQUIPMENT MAINTENANCE AND USAGE

Equipment that has been used for this chemical should not be used for the application of other materials to sensitive plants, unless it has been well washed out with hot soapy water or 1% solution of ammonia, followed by several clear water rinses.

COMPATIBILITY

This product can be tank mixed with dicamba, diuron, chlorsulfuron, paraquat/diquat, paraquat, 22DPA, atrazine and picloram, and the fungicide propiconazole.

RESISTANT WEEDS WARNING

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ide is a member of the Phenoxys group of herbicides.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ide has the Group I mode of action. For weed resistance management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ide is a Group I Herbicide. Some naturally occurring weed biotypes resistant to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ide and other Group I herbicides may exist through normal genetic variability in any weed population. The resistant individuals can eventually dominate the weed population if these herbicides are used repeatedly. These resistant weeds will not be controlled by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ide or other Group I herbicides. Since the occurrence of resistant weeds is difficult to detect prior to use, PCT Holdings Pty Ltd accepts no liability for any losses that may result from the failure of Surefire Amine 625 Selective Herbicide to control resistant weeds.

PROTECTION OF CROPS, NATIVE AND OTHER NON-TARGET PLANTS

DO NOT spray in high winds. DO NOT spray cereals if lucerne is present. DO NOT spray crops or weeds outside the stages indicated in 'Critical Comments' as damage, loss of yield or inadequate weed control may result. Drift Warning: DO NOT apply under weather conditions or from spraying equipment that may cause spray drift onto nearby susceptible plants / crops, cropping lands or pastures. Avoid spray drift onto susceptible crops such as cotton, tobacco, tomatoes, vines, fruit trees, vegetables, legume crops and pasture, oilseed crops and susceptible trees (e.g. Kurrajongs, Belahs and Eucalypts). DO NOT use unless wind speed is more than 3 kilometres per hour and less than 15 kilometres per hour as measured at the application site. DO NOT apply with smaller than coarse to very coarse spray droplets according to the ASAE S572 definition for standard nozzles.

PROTECTION OF LIVESTOCK

Low hazard to bees. May be applied at any time as recommended in the Directions for Use. 

PROTECTION OF WILDLIFE, FISH, CRUSTACEANS AND ENVIRONMENT

DO NOT contaminate streams, rivers or waterways with the chemical or used container.


Available in 1, 5 litre and 20 litre containers only.
